1个回答
展开全部
我写了下面的代码,可以实现你的功能:
<script type=text/javascript>
function chk(x){
n=parseInt(x);
if (isNaN(n)) s='不是合法的整数';
else if (n<2) s='0和1既不是质数也不是合数';
else {
s='是质数';
for (i=2;i<n;i++) if (n%i==0) {s='不是质数';break;}
}
return s;
}
</script>
输入整数:<input type=text onchange="chk_result.innerHTML=chk(this.value);"> <span id=chk_result></span>
你把上面的全部内容粘贴到记事本,保存为html文件,用浏览器打开即可使用。
<script type=text/javascript>
function chk(x){
n=parseInt(x);
if (isNaN(n)) s='不是合法的整数';
else if (n<2) s='0和1既不是质数也不是合数';
else {
s='是质数';
for (i=2;i<n;i++) if (n%i==0) {s='不是质数';break;}
}
return s;
}
</script>
输入整数:<input type=text onchange="chk_result.innerHTML=chk(this.value);"> <span id=chk_result></span>
你把上面的全部内容粘贴到记事本,保存为html文件,用浏览器打开即可使用。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询